The First United Methodist Men will host a “Pull” Together Sporting Clay Tournament to benefit the Empower Nepali Girls Foundation Saturday, June 18 at the Natchitoches Shooting Range. The Methodist Men decided to hold it around Father’s Day to foster the connection of fathers and sons through the generations. The event is open to all levels and abilities of shooters.
Same day registration will be available beginning at 8 a.m. Pre-registration forms are available at the First United Methodist Church office and the range.
Target shooting will begin at 9 a.m. The event will include team and individual competitions. Awards will be given for Team HOA, Individual Youth and Adult HOA, Second, Third and others to be announced. The trail is a walking course. Golf carts and side-by-sides are allowed (No 4-wheelers).
Lunch, cooked by members of the Methodist Men, will be provided for participants. Plates are $10 for non-shooters. There will be a silent auction and homemade cakes will be sold by the Methodist Women Group.
Shooters under 17 must be accompanied by a parent or legal guardian. Shooters must provide their own ammunition (33/4 inch – 7.5 ounce, 8 ounce and 9 ounce size only: No heavy lead or steel shot). All shooters must wear eye and ear protection.
Last year the event raised $11,000 for scholarships for the girls sponsored through the Foundation. This year’s proceeds will go toward the Foundation’s Safe Learning Space Program. This program will provide learning materials for schools in the Everest region of Nepal.
